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
704 63025965971 33
096 780 0323083203
096 780 0323083203
97 5471 75511598
All about undefined
Interested in learning more?
096 780 0323083203
97 5471 75511598
See more
9007447176 938644403 415672
764 442001 405
See more
338085 33059399 2039617
49310457065 866527356 0255324 1553018 954318
See more